ORS 204.005: Election or appointment of county officers.

(1) The following county officers shall be elected at the primary election or general election, as provided in ORS 249.088:
(a) A sheriff.
(b) A county clerk.
(c) A county assessor.
(d) A county treasurer.
(e) A county commissioner to succeed any commissioner whose term of office expires the following January.
(f) In any county where there is a vacancy from any cause in the office of county commissioner, an additional commissioner to fill the vacancy.
(2) Unless an adopted county charter or a county ordinance provides otherwise, the governing body of a county shall appoint a county surveyor.
